    Quote Originally Posted by Cilia View Post
    The Ascians gave the horn to Mide because, like always, they wanted primals summoned - and with the Alexander Project being a thing they could have known about, as well as Alexander's conspicuous consumption of aether, having him summoned would be very beneficial to their goals.

    In the larger scope... they had to give the horn to Mide because they had already done so. All time in which Alexander exists is a closed loop, so anything that would cause him to not exist in that time frame would be a temporal paradox. Travanchet had - well, has, I guess - to give Mide the horn, because he had already done so and continues to do so in the time loop Alexander is confined to.
    But does that mean that Mide's tribe and descendants are trapped in a endless loop? That's a really sad fate SE gave them.

    However, one thing that bothers me; the Hotgo were known for their vibrant facepaints according to the Lorebook and Naming Conventions; nevertheless, in the Alexander chain, they became the tribe with blue hair. Did they alway have blue hair? Neither Mide nor Dayan nor their allies had face paint, although they did have blue hair. The Ascians are known for their mastery of temporal magicks. Did the closed loop always exist or did it come into being because of Ascian manipulation? Things always go wonky with time magic is involved (although it could just be SE mixing up the tribe characteristics).

    Alexander has existed conceptually within the Enigma Codex for at least a hundred years, if not longer in a incomplete but still accessible state (since the legend said that the first two could call upon it in the past); all one needs is a innocent (or insane) mind to access the contents. If it has existed longer, why didn't the Xaela use the information inside? If Mide and Dayan were the first Hotgo, why didn't they do anything to forestall the Dotharl massacre in the future?

    The Hotgo are a interesting tribe - it's also of note that they also use gunblades. Mide and one other Hotgo in a flashback use a gunblade, the same gunblade design also drops in Bardam's Mettle. I wonder if they introduced the concept of gunblades to Garlemeld or vice versa. Was it one of the designs stored in the Enigma Codex?
